CZ Binance and Michael Saylor Spotlight Bitcoin's Bullish Momentum at UAE Event
In a lighthearted tweet on December 9, 2025, Binance founder CZ, also known as Changpeng Zhao, shared his humorous take on skipping a post-talk photo session to avoid stealing the spotlight from the next speaker, renowned Bitcoin advocate Michael Saylor. CZ jokingly noted that attendees would prefer listening to Saylor's insights over snapping selfies with him, highlighting the immense draw of Saylor's Bitcoin bull narrative. This interaction at what appears to be a major event in the UAE underscores the ongoing enthusiasm in the cryptocurrency space, particularly around Bitcoin (BTC), as industry leaders converge to discuss market trends and future opportunities. From a trading perspective, such high-profile endorsements can amplify market sentiment, potentially influencing BTC price movements and trading volumes in the short term.
As traders analyze this development, it's essential to connect it to broader Bitcoin market dynamics. Michael Saylor, CEO of MicroStrategy, has long been a vocal proponent of Bitcoin as a store of value, often driving positive sentiment through his company's substantial BTC holdings. According to public disclosures from MicroStrategy, the firm continues to accumulate Bitcoin, which has historically correlated with upward price pressure during bull cycles.
